Recruiting video tells Will Rogers' story to prospective students

A video shot in 2015 by Dick Risk, co-directed by Beth Dennis, both from the Class of 1959, starring Principal Nicolette "Nikki" Dennis and members of the staff and faculty, tells the story of how Will Rogers High School was literally closed and then re-opened with hand-picked staff and faculty and a student body that must show progress and achievement on their test scores and maintain a certain grade average to remain at the school. During 11th and 12th grades, students may earn up to 24 credit hours from Tulsa Community College, which has classrooms located on the Will Rogers campus in the annex building, with credit applied concurrently toward high school graduation requirements.
